Manual outbound calling is slow, inefficient, and prone to errors. As businesses grow, traditional methods can’t keep up with the demand for faster, smarter outreach.

Outbound call center software solves this by automating dialing, streamlining workflows, and integrating customer data—helping teams boost productivity and conversion rates.

This guide covers everything you need to know: how it works, who it’s for, key features to look for, and how to choose the right platform to power your outbound communication.

Outbound Call Center Software at a Glance

FeatureDescription
DefinitionTechnology used to manage and optimize outbound calls from a call center
Main Use CasesSales, lead generation, customer follow-up, surveys, and reminders
Key FeaturesAuto-dialers, CRM integrations, analytics, call scripting, compliance tools
Top BenefitsIncreased agent efficiency, higher conversion rates, better tracking
Common BuyersB2B & B2C businesses, telemarketing teams, support services, healthcare
Pricing ModelsPer-user/month, per-minute, or enterprise tier-based
Deployment OptionsCloud-based, on-premise, or hybrid solutions

What Is Outbound Call Center Software?

Outbound call center software helps businesses manage and automate calls made to customers and leads. It simplifies outbound communication, allowing agents to reach more people in less time and with greater accuracy. This kind of software is often used for sales, telemarketing, customer follow-ups, reminders, surveys, and collections.

What It Does and Why It Matters

  • Automated Dialing
    The system dials numbers automatically from a list, so agents don’t waste time doing it manually.
  • CRM Integration
    It connects with tools like Salesforce or HubSpot, giving agents instant access to customer details during calls.
  • Call Recording & Monitoring
    Calls can be recorded and monitored for training, quality control, and compliance checks.
  • Analytics & Reporting
    Built-in dashboards track performance, show agent productivity, and measure campaign success.
  • Compliance Support
    Some platforms help businesses follow rules like the TCPA, reducing legal risk.
  • Personalized Messaging
    Using customer data, agents can tailor their conversations to improve results.
  • Less Idle Time
    Since calls are dialed automatically, agents stay focused on talking—not waiting.
  • Higher Efficiency
    Automation and streamlined processes help teams work faster and more effectively.

Where It’s Used

  • Sales: Reach out to leads, make offers, and follow up.
  • Telemarketing: Promote products or services to a wide audience.
  • Customer Support: Send appointment reminders or follow up on issues.
  • Surveys & Research: Collect feedback or conduct polls.
  • Collections: Contact customers about overdue payments.

To truly understand the impact of outbound call tools, we need to look at how they operate and what makes them essential for modern communication strategies.

Subscribe to our Newsletter

Stay updated with our latest news and offers.
Thanks for signing up!

How Does Outbound Call Center Software Work?

Outbound call center software helps businesses manage and improve outgoing calls for activities like sales, support, or research. It automates key tasks and offers tools like auto-dialing, intelligent call routing, CRM integration, and performance tracking.

These features boost agent efficiency, increase live connections, and support more personalized conversations, making outbound outreach faster, smarter, and more effective.

Core Features and Functions

  • Auto-Dialers
    Automatically call numbers from a list, reducing wait times and manual effort for agents.
  • Smart Call Routing
    Direct calls to the most suitable agent based on skills, availability, or call type.
  • CRM Integration
    Gives agents instant access to customer profiles and history for more relevant interactions.
  • Call Monitoring & Recording
    Supports quality control, training, and compliance through real-time listening and call archives.
  • Analytics & Reporting
    Tracks key metrics like call success rates and agent performance to guide improvements.
  • Call Scripting
    Built-in scripts help agents stay consistent and compliant during conversations.
  • Flexible Deployment
    Can be cloud-based or installed on-premise, depending on your IT and security needs.

How It Works

  1. Set Up a Campaign
    Load contact lists and define campaign goals—like generating leads or collecting feedback.
  2. Assign Agents
    Equip agents with scripts, customer data, and access to the dialer.
  3. Start Automated Dialing
    The software dials numbers automatically, skipping busy tones or unanswered calls.
  4. Handle Live Calls
    Connected calls are routed to available agents for real-time conversations.
  5. Log Interactions
    Agents use CRM tools and call outcomes to document each conversation.
  6. Review Performance
    Managers analyze KPIs such as talk time, connection rates, and conversions.

Key Benefits

  • Higher Agent Productivity
    Automation tools let agents focus more on speaking with contacts, not dialing.
  • Better Connection Rates
    Smart dialing and routing increase the chance of reaching real people.
  • Improved Customer Experience
    Access to customer info helps agents offer tailored, meaningful interactions.
  • Stronger Data Insights
    In-depth analytics help teams measure success and adjust strategies.
  • Lower Operational Costs
    Streamlined workflows reduce wasted time and help maximize your call center budget.

Next, let’s explore who benefits most from these capabilities.

Ready to Revolutionize Your Outreach?

Who Uses Outbound Call Center Software—and Why?

Outbound call center software helps businesses across industries connect with customers and prospects through proactive outreach. It’s widely used for sales, marketing, support, and research tasks—making it a versatile tool for teams looking to drive results through direct communication.

Who Uses It?

  • Sales & Marketing Teams
    Use it to generate leads, schedule appointments, and boost sales outreach.
  • Customer Support Teams
    Reach out to customers before problems arise, recover service issues, and build stronger relationships.
  • Market Research Teams
    Conduct phone surveys and gather feedback to inform business decisions.
  • Industries Across the Board
    Common in sectors like healthcare, retail, finance, and telecom, where high-volume communication is essential.

Why They Use It

  • Drive More Sales
    Outbound calls directly contribute to lead conversion and revenue growth.
  • Boost Customer Engagement
    Personalized outreach shows customers you care—improving loyalty and satisfaction.
  • Streamline Lead Generation
    Quickly qualify prospects and prioritize high-potential leads.
  • Gather Actionable Feedback
    Use calls to collect insights, improve services, and stay ahead of customer needs.
  • Reduce Costs
    Automation tools help agents work more efficiently, lowering operational expenses.
  • Retain More Customers
    Proactive communication helps resolve issues early and increases retention.
  • Grow with Ease
    These platforms are built to scale, supporting larger teams and higher call volumes as your business expands.
  • Gain Valuable Insights
    Features like call recording and analytics offer real-time data on agent performance and customer behavior.

Each use case depends on specific software features to deliver the best results. So let’s look at those next.

What Features Should You Look For in Outbound Call Center Software?

When choosing software, prioritize features that align with your business goals. Here are must-haves:

Essential Features

  • Predictive Dialer: Auto-dials numbers and routes calls only when someone answers
  • Call Recording: For training, compliance, and quality assurance
  • Real-Time Analytics: See agent activity and campaign performance
  • CRM & Helpdesk Integration: Boost personalization with real-time customer data
  • Call Scripting Tools: Provide agents with prompts or custom dialogues

Advanced Capabilities

  • AI-based Call Routing: Send leads to the best-fit agents
  • Multi-channel Outreach: Combine voice with SMS, email, or chat
  • Custom Call Disposition: Categorize outcomes for detailed insights

Not all businesses need every feature, so knowing how to compare tools is key.

How to Choose the Best Outbound Call Center Software?

Choose the Best Outbound Call Center Software

Finding the best outbound call center software starts with identifying the features that matter most to your business. Look for tools that improve efficiency, connect easily with your existing systems, and help your team deliver better customer experiences.

What to Look For:

  • Smart Dialers
    Choose software with predictive or power dialers to reduce downtime and keep agents talking to live contacts more often.
  • CRM Integration
    Seamless connection with your CRM gives agents instant access to customer data, making every conversation more personalized.
  • Analytics & Reporting
    Track performance with real-time insights into call volume, conversion rates, and agent activity—so you can see what’s working and what’s not.
  • Call Recording & Monitoring
    Monitor calls for training, ensure consistent quality, and meet compliance standards with secure call recording features.
  • Omnichannel Support
    Manage voice, email, SMS, and chat from one platform to streamline communication and reach customers on their preferred channel.
  • Compliance Tools
    Make sure the platform follows key regulations like TCPA, HIPAA, and GDPR to protect your business and customers.

Other Important Considerations:

  • Scalability
    Pick a solution that grows with your business, whether you’re expanding your team or increasing call volume.
  • System Integration
    Ensure it works smoothly with your existing tools—like helpdesks, CRMs, and marketing platforms—for a more connected workflow.
  • Ease of Use
    An intuitive interface and built-in training tools help agents get up to speed quickly and stay productive.
  • Pricing & ROI
    Compare pricing based on features, users, and potential return on investment—not just the upfront cost.
  • Customer Support
    Look for responsive, helpful support teams that offer onboarding help, technical guidance, and self-service resources.
  • Real User Reviews
    Check reviews and testimonials to see how other companies have benefited from the software.

With software that fits your specific needs, you can turn outbound efforts from frustrating to frictionless.

What Are the Benefits of Outbound Call Center Software?

Outbound call center software helps businesses work smarter by improving agent performance, streamlining daily tasks, and increasing revenue. By automating repetitive processes like dialing and offering built-in tools for managing calls it allows teams to connect with more people in less time. Plus, with real-time analytics, companies can fine-tune their outreach and get better results from every campaign.

1. Boosts Agent Efficiency

  • No More Manual Dialing: Auto-dialers take care of calling, so agents spend more time talking to customers, not punching in numbers.
  • Smoother Call Flow: Features like automatic call routing and on-screen scripts help agents stay organized and respond quickly.
  • Less Admin Work: Tasks like logging calls or updating CRM systems are automated, giving agents more time for conversations.
  • Faster Resolutions: With easy access to customer info and support tools, agents can solve issues during the first call.

2. Drives Sales and Revenue

  • More Calls, More Leads: Automation increases the number of calls per agent, opening more opportunities for conversions.
  • Smarter Lead Targeting: Built-in tools help qualify leads by capturing data, so agents can focus on high-potential prospects.
  • Upselling Made Easy: Access to customer history and preferences helps agents spot cross-sell or upsell opportunities.
  • Loyalty Through Follow-Ups: Regular outbound calls help build relationships, answer questions, and keep customers engaged.

3. Improves Customer Experience

  • Personalized Conversations: Agents can quickly access customer profiles, making interactions more relevant and tailored.
  • Proactive Support: Teams can reach out before problems arise—offering help, updates, or useful information.
  • Actionable Feedback: Outbound calls are a great way to gather feedback and use it to improve products or services.

4. Cuts Operational Costs

  • Do More with Less: Streamlined workflows let each agent handle more calls, reducing the need to hire extra staff.
  • Lower Call Costs: Faster call handling and efficient routing mean shorter calls—and lower expenses.
  • Reduce Churn: Engaging with customers regularly helps spot and solve issues early, keeping them from leaving.

5. Provides Data-Driven Insights

  • Call Monitoring: Managers can review call recordings and live conversations to coach agents and improve quality.
  • Detailed Reports: Track call volumes, outcomes, and agent performance with real-time and historical data.
  • Smarter Campaigns: Use analytics to spot trends, adjust strategies, and boost overall campaign success.

Let’s take this a step further and compare different outbound solutions.

What Are the Best Outbound Call Center Software Tools in 2025?

Software NameBest ForKey FeaturesPricing Model
Five9Enterprise Sales TeamsPredictive dialer, CRM integrationsPer-user/month
AircallStartups & SMBsEasy setup, browser-based callingScalable per-user
Genesys Cloud CXOmni-channel experiencesAI routing, workforce optimizationTiered subscriptions
DialpadRemote or hybrid teamsVoice AI, CRM integrationsFlexible pricing
CallHubPolitical & Nonprofit CampaignsVoice & text outreach, segmentationPay-as-you-go or monthly

Each has unique strengths—evaluate based on your team size, call volume, and integration needs.

Now that we’ve covered the software, let’s look at what comes next once it’s implemented.

How to Successfully Implement Outbound Call Center Software?

To get the most out of outbound call center software, you need a solid plan. That means choosing the right platform, training your team, managing data effectively, and tracking performance over time.

1. Choose the Right Software

Start with a system that fits your business goals:

  • Go cloud-based for easy setup, flexibility, and scalability.
  • Pick the right dialer—predictive, power, or progressive—based on your call volume and workflow.
  • Ensure CRM integration so your agents can access real-time customer data.
  • Leverage AI tools like sentiment analysis and conversation insights to personalize calls.
  • Stay compliant with features that support DNC lists and call regulations.

2. Train Your Agents Thoroughly

A great tool is only as good as the people using it:

  • Offer hands-on training so agents feel confident using the software and handling real calls.
  • Use call monitoring to give live feedback and correct mistakes early.
  • Practice with role-play to help agents build confidence and improve communication skills.

3. Manage Data and Leads Wisely

Clean, organized data is essential for success:

  • Segment your audience based on behavior, demographics, or past purchases to target effectively.
  • Focus on high-quality leads instead of chasing large volumes that rarely convert.
  • Personalize each call using CRM data for better engagement and higher conversions.
  • Keep your records updated to ensure your agents have the right info every time they call.

4. Monitor Performance and Optimize

Ongoing improvement makes all the difference:

  • Set SMART goals that are clear, measurable, and aligned with business outcomes.
  • Track key metrics like answer rate, conversion rate, average talk time, and agent productivity.
  • Use performance data to find what’s working and what needs adjustment.
  • Provide regular coaching based on insights to help agents improve continuously.

With the system in place, ongoing success depends on optimization—our final topic.

How to Optimize Your Outbound Call Center Performance?

Optimize Your Outbound Call Center Performance

To get the best results from your outbound call center, concentrate on a few core areas: agent training, clear call scripts, smart lead handling, the right tools, and performance monitoring. Help your agents build strong communication skills and support them with regular coaching. Use technology such as intelligent dialers and CRM systems to simplify tasks and boost overall efficiency.

Strategies to Maximize ROI:

  • A/B Test Scripts: Try different approaches and measure results
  • Refine Target Lists: Clean data = better outcomes
  • Use Call Analytics: Identify top-performing agents and duplicate success
  • Incorporate Voice AI: Detect sentiment and coach in real time

Consistent review and adaptation turn outbound campaigns into conversion engines.

Conclusion

Outbound call center software is more than a tool—it’s the backbone of proactive customer engagement. Whether you’re running a sales campaign, following up on appointments, or collecting feedback, the right system transforms efficiency, accuracy, and customer satisfaction.

Key Takeaways:

  • Outbound software automates and optimizes calling for proactive campaigns
  • Core features include dialers, analytics, CRM sync, and scripting
  • Use cases range from sales and surveys to reminders and collections
  • Choose tools based on your team size, use case, and integration needs
  • Ongoing success comes from training, monitoring, and optimization

FAQs

What is outbound call center software used for?

It’s used to make outbound calls for sales, surveys, reminders, collections, and more—automating and managing call campaigns effectively.

How does a predictive dialer work?

A predictive dialer uses algorithms to auto-dial multiple numbers and only connect answered calls to agents, minimizing idle time.

Can small businesses use outbound call center software?

Yes. Many platforms offer scalable pricing and features tailored to SMBs with lower call volumes or fewer agents.

Is outbound calling legal?

Yes, but businesses must follow regulations like TCPA in the US or GDPR in Europe to avoid penalties.

What’s the difference between outbound and inbound call centers?

Outbound centers proactively reach out to customers, while inbound centers handle incoming calls from customers.

This page was last edited on 20 July 2025, at 10:07 am